Going in Style   review by Bobby Blakey

When you bring iconic actors together there is always a chance at making magic, but its not a guarantee. Director Zac Braff decided to do just that with remaking the 1979 film Going in Style that starred George Burns, Art Carney and Lee Strasberg. His remake stars Michael Caine, Morgan Freeman and Aslan Arkin with  Ann Margaret, Matt Dillon, Christopher Lloyd, Peter Serafinowicz, and John Ortz rounding out the cast, but does it offer up the promised laughs or will it not be able to pull off the job?

Going in Style follows three seniors, who are living social security check to check and even reduced to eating dog food at times, decide they have had enough. So, they plan to rob a bank...problem is, they don't even know how to handle a gun! A social commentary on growing old in America and what we are sometimes driven to, due to circumstances. I was afraid going into this that the few funny bits were in the trailer and that was going to be it, but I was surprised how funny it was overall. The bank robbing aspect alone was entertaining, but it was the chemistry of these three guys during their daily normal routines that was the best. Their one liners and funny scenes that fully embraced their age made for some laugh loud moments.  There is some heartfelt moments here as well that thrust the story forward giving them purpose in their decisions, but they make sure to never get to heavy with it. Their different personalities worked great together making for a belief in them being old friends and willing to back each other up in such a ridiculous plan. One of my favorites from the entire film is actually Christopher Lloyd’s supporting performance that is hilarious every time he is on screen.

This isn’t a film that is breaking down any walls in the world of comedy, but managed to be something fun and different outside the usual blockbuster that get all the attention today. I can’t imagine anyone not loving all of these guys so check the film out for no other reason to just see them having what looks like is a blast together.
